Note: The Reader ID number on the Tag Programming tab must be different for each reader.
Note: The Plaza ID number on the Tag Programming tab must be the same for each reader.
Note: The readers must be time synchronized
Note: The transponder timeout, set in the Group panel on the Channels web page, must be
greater than the time difference between all Reader clocks in the network.
Note: Multiple (voting) group IDs are not supported across multiple Readers.
Configuring Lane Voting over an Inter-Reader (IR) network
This procedure allows you to configure the Reader correctly to ensure accurate lane assignment and
to prevent duplicate reports.
Prerequisites: Connect a service laptop to the Lane Controller port to access the Web
interface. Go to the Lane Assignment web page.
Refer to Connecting a service laptop to the Reader, page 34. You must have Change Configuration
permissions.
1. On the Lane Assignment panel select Ethernet.
Configure how multiple transactions are reported to the LC in IR network:
To send one transaction report per OBU to the LC without informing the LC of suppressed
reports, select Disabled from the Cross-Reader Reporting drop-down list.
To send all transaction reports (one per reader) for an OBU to the LC, select Report All from
the Cross-Reader Reporting drop-down list.
To send one transaction report per OBU to the LC and also inform the LC of suppressed
reports, select Report Non-zero from the Cross-Reader Reporting drop-down list.
